Description

Product Information

The Thermo Viper Fingertight Fitting Systems PEEK, model 6041.5616, is designed to enhance liquid chromatography (LC) performance through virtually zero-dead-volume connections. This system is engineered for HPLC and UHPLC systems and features biocompatible PEEK capillaries for fast and tool-free setup. The fittings are compatible with most columns and valve types and are suitable for fluidic connections under pressures up to 345 bar (5,000 psi).
